YAGEN SELLING WARBIRD COLLECTION
One of the largest and most prized collections of rare warbirds is being sold off because owner Jerry Yagen says he can't afford it anymore. (Click here for a PDF list of the inventory.) Yagen, who recently added the world's only flying Mosquito fighter bomber to his stable of 44 warbirds, says he's always pouring money into the aircraft and he can't do it any longer. "[I] just can no longer afford to subsidize the operations of these airplanes. There are a few interested parties," Yagen said in an email to AVweb. Yagen's B-17 "Chuckie" an a Focke-Wulf 190 were bought by the Tillamook Air Museum in Oregon.As we reported earlier this year, Yagen asked EAA for financial help to bring aircraft to AirVenture 2013 but EAA said it could not set that precedent. Yagen told the Virginia Pilot he's already sold four vocational trade schools associated with his aviation enterprises in Virginia and the Military Aviation Museum in Pungo, near Virginia Beach, may also be shuttered.
